Hey guys, new here and just went 4runner shopping to find something to take my daughter out wheeling. I used to wheel a lot, but got tired of breaking parts and fixing stuff in the bush so now I race short course off road trucks and just want to get out and do some exploring. 
Got this pile for $2300, it was kinda rusty and gross, but whatever good enough to have fun in.
First up it got a lift via some adjustable bilstein struts,
Next up the rear shocks needed remounting,
The rusty stock tin bumper had to go....and I wanted a hybrid prerunner/4x4 winch bumper:
I hate how low the radiator hangs on these things, and it was a complex puzzle how to protect it. This is what I came up with, and it allows a nice smooth skid plate.
Skid plate goes all the way past the steering rack, and will connect with a belly pan.
Big Country Customs hooked me up with some sick Method Double Standard wheels and duratracs, 285/70r17's, and some trail gear rock sliders.
